
Ben Taylor, Fund Manager, Scape
Ben joined Scape in January 2025 as the Fund Manager for the sector leading, open-ended Scape Australia Core Fund. In this role, he oversees the management, performance and growth of the Fund which consists of 35 high quality student accommodation assets totaling over 17,300 beds and valued at ~ A$6 billion. Prior to joining Scape, Ben co-founded an impact-led Community Housing Provider investment platform and prior to that was at Nuveen, where he led housing-related investment strategies in Australia and supported sector growth across the APAC region. With 18 years of experience in real estate investment and management, Ben has also held senior roles at AXA Investment Managers and spent his early career at Charter Hall and Macquarie Group.
Ben holds a Bachelor of Mathematics and Finance from University of Wollongong and a Master of Business Administration (with Distinction and the Dean’s Award) from the University of Melbourne’s Business School. He is also a graduate of the Australian Institute of Company Directors.
Scape launched in Australia in 2014 and has since become the biggest purpose-built student accommodation (PBSA) owner and operator.
Scape is home to over 18,500 beds in 38 buildings across Australia’s four key educational precincts – Sydney, Melbourne, Brisbane and Adelaide – as well as 10 buildings in planning and development, which will bring the portfolio to 23,000 beds by 2025.
Scape employs more than 800 people and is the largest investor in Australia’s higher education sector, with $6 billion (AUD) in capital committed since 2018.
